REMONTOWA SHIPBUILDING S.A. has launched the next generation
Platform Supply Vessel (PSV), designed for one of the largest
ship-owners operating Offshore Support Vessels in the North Sea.Deck area of more than 800 sq. m., 4100 t cargo capacity and speed
of 14.3 knots rank this unit among the largest of PSVs that will operate in the class of medium ships, in deep waters and harsh weather
conditions of the North Sea.This is the reason why the shape of the hull and superstructure is
quite different of previously delivered vessels to Brazilian and African market.The vessel will be equipped with a Diesel Electric propulsion that
consists of four generators producing a total power of 6800 kWe. DP2
class – the ship dynamic positioning system will allow operation of the
ship, even in the harshest weather conditions.The vessel is built according to the stringent requirements of
classification societies. She will be covered by the certificate “CLEAN
DESIGN” and will complete classifier performance standards, which is ABS (American Bureau of Shipping). The vessel will obtain the so-called
“GREEN PASSPORT” which means that potentially harmful materials to human health or the environment are not used in her construction.Conceptual design and all technical documentation is provided by
Polish design office MMC Ship Design & Marine Consulting Ltd.,
Gdynia – one of the leaders in the creation of this type of
construction.
